Ropes Eagles move up to No. 8 in 2A

The Ropes Eagles took on the Forsan Buffaloes this past Friday night where the Eagles won in another blowout, 44-0, on the road.

Ropes was on the board first after Mason Marmolejo broke off a 15-yard run for the touchdown to make the score 7-0 early after the made PAT from Reese Williams.

The Eagles added onto their lead with a one-yard run from Kade Franklin to make the score 13-0 after a missed two-point conversion.

For the second quarter of the game, it was all Ropes once more as Kade Franklin threw a touchdown pass from 31-yards out to Marmolejo with a good two-point conversion to make the score 21-0, going into the halftime break.

At the start of the third quarter Ropes scored their first touchdown of the second half with a 10-yard run from Ryland Kieth.

The second touchdown was another touchdown pass from Franklin to Colton Mortensen from three-yards out and finally the last touchdown of the game was another Kieth rushing touchdown from seven-yards out to make the final score 44-0.

Franklin threw the ball for 135 yards and three touchdowns with no interceptions. Zayden Pittman threw once for eight yards on the night as well.

Marmolejo led the team in rushing with 13 carries for 119 yards and one touchdown on the night. Kieth carried the ball for 12 times with 57 yards and two touchdowns, Pittman had four carries for 38 yards, Jacob Wyatt had seven carries for 38 yards, Kaden Riker had one carry for four yards and Franklin had one carry for one yard and one touchdown.

The leading receiver on the Eagles was Williams who had three catches for 93 yards and one touchdown. Marmolejo had two catches for 34 yards and one touchdown, Riker had one catch for 13 yards and Mortensen had one catch for three yards and one touchdown.

The offense was rolling throughout the game with 257 rushing yards and 143 passing yards with 400 yards of total offense on the night. The team had 13 first downs compared to Forsan’s eight along with no turnovers to the Buffaloes four.

Leading the team in tackling on the night was Brady Bryan with 18 tackles. Riker and Kanon Buckner both had 17 tackles each, Kolter Dockery had 14, Elijah Flores had 11, Trak Crow had 10, Victor Saenz had nine, Reid McCaleb had seven, Tyler Harbuck and Mike Williams both had six a piece, five Eagles had five tackles a piece in Mike Sanchez, Jace Fowler, Gabe Sanchez, Pittman and Mortensen, Reese Williams and Branson Simental both had four tackles each, Kieth had three, Marmolejo and Jackson Lehnen both had two and Wyatt had one on the night.

Two Eagles had one interception each in Reese Williams and Kolter Dockery while Reese Williams also had two fumble recoveries during their contest. Brayden Hogg and Sanchez both had one sack on the quarterback on the game.

The Ropes Eagles progress to 5-0 on the season, staying undefeated as they get ready to take on the Tahoka Bulldogs this Friday to start off district play as the away team at 7 p.m. Tahoka is coming off of a win against Grape Creek and coming into the game with a 4-1 record on the year.
